Migmaster

Asteroidea - Migmasteridae

Taxonomy
Migmaster was named by Blake et al. (2006). Its type is Migmaster angularis. It is the type genus of Migmasteridae. It was considered monophyletic by Gale (2011).

It was assigned to Trichasteropsiidae by Blake et al. (2006); and to Migmasteridae by Gale (2011).
